Pacific NoS Global EM Equity Active ETF (GEME) belongs to the EM Large & Mid Cap segment. T. Rowe Price Emerging Markets Equity Research ETF (TEMR) is part of the Uncategorized Equities segment. GEME's top 3 sector exposures are Finance, Technology and Consumer Non-Cyclicals. In contrast, TEMR's top sector exposures are Technology, Finance and Consumer Non-Cyclicals. GEME is more expensive with a Total Expense Ratio (TER) of 0.75%, versus 0.4% for TEMR. Run a side-by-side ETF comparison of GEME and TEMR below, and assess how they stack up in performance, liquidity, risk, exposure, holdings, and more, helping you select the best ETF for your investments.

Frequently asked questions about GEME and TEMR

Which ETF is bigger: GEME or TEMR?

As of September 9, 2026, GEME holds $476.67 M in assets under management (AUM), while TEMR manages $24.80 M.

What sectors do the GEME and TEMR ETFs invest in?

GEME leans toward sectors like Finance, Technology and Consumer Non-Cyclicals. Meanwhile, TEMR focuses on Technology and Finance.

What are the top holdings of the GEME ETF and TEMR ETF?

GEME top holdings include Taiwan Semiconductor Manufacturing Co., Ltd., Samsung Electronics Co., Ltd. and Alibaba Group Holding Ltd.. TEMR holds in its top three: Taiwan Semiconductor Manufacturing Co., Ltd., SK hynix, Inc. and Samsung Electronics Co., Ltd..

Which ETF is more diversified: GEME or TEMR?

GEME holds 48 securities with 56.55% of its assets in the top 15. TEMR has 279 securities and a top 15 weight of 43.81%.
